If you would like to receive a notification then subscribe to our Youtube Channel: https://www.youtube.com/channel/UCJ5-qvBdAEzGBWiexEKm-QA ( https://www.youtube.com/channel/UCJ5-qvBdAEzGBWiexEKm-QA )\n\nWe are delighted to announce the relaunch of Modern Believing, the theological journal of Modern Church, and to invite you to join us online on Thursday 28th January, 2021, at 7.30pm, for the relaunch event. The event replaces the physical event at St. James, Piccadilly, which has been twice postponed because of Covid-19.\nModern Believing has a new look, and a new editorial policy. You may already have heard of the changes to Modern Believing through the Modern Church insert in a recent edition of the Church Times. The aims of Modern Believing are:\n\nto publish fresh, constructive, tradition-informed, responsible, open-minded, challenging, easily readable theology;\n\nto keep its readers in touch with recent developments in all branches of Christian theology, and with progressive accounts of Christian beliefs and doctrines, in dialogue with other disciplines.\n\n\nAlmost all of our authors now write by invitation, contributing to themes chosen by the Editor. Our themes for 2021 are ‘Living and Loving Faithfully’, ‘Theology and the Sciences: Conversations Old and New’; ‘Christology Now’; and ‘Postcolonial Theology’.
